And now the Shipping Forecast issued by the Met Office, on behalf of the Maritime and Coastguard Agency, at 1130 on Monday 30 November 2009.

There are warnings of gales in Tyne Dogger Fisher German Bight Humber Thames Dover Wight Portland Plymouth Biscay Fitzroy Sole Lundy Fastnet Irish Sea Shannon Rockall Malin Hebrides Bailey Faeroes and Southeast Iceland.

The general synopsis at 0600:
Lows Wight 988 and Fisher 990 both moving away southeastwards by 0600 tomorrow. New lows expected Southeast Iceland 992 and 200 miles west of Rockall 971 by same time.

The area forecasts for the next 24 hours:

Viking North Utsire South Utsire east Forties:
Northwesterly 5 to 7, becoming variable 3 or 4, but southerly 4 or 5 later in west Viking. Rough or very rough. Squally wintry showers, fair later. Moderate or good.

West Forties Cromarty Forth Tyne:
Northerly 5 to 7, occasionally gale 8 at first in Tyne, backing southerly 5 or 6 later. Moderate or rough. Squally showers. Good.

Dogger Fisher German Bight Humber Thames Dover Wight north 6 to gale 8, occasionally severe gale 9 at first in Wight, becoming variable 3 or 4 later. Rough or very rough, becoming slight or moderate later in Thames, Dover and Wight. Squally showers, mainly fair later. Good.

Portland Plymouth Biscay:
North or northwest 6 to gale 8, occasionally severe gale 9 at first in Biscay, backing south or southeast 5 to 7, perhaps gale 8 later in Plymouth and Biscay. Rough or very rough. Squally showers, rain later. moderate or good.

Fitzroy Sole Lundy Fastnet Irish Sea:
North or northwest 5 to 7, backing south 6 to gale 8 later. Moderate or rough, occasionally very rough in Fitzroy and Sole. Rain or squally showers. Moderate or good occasionally poor.

Shannon Rockall:
Variable 3 or 4, becoming south or southeast 7 to severe gale 9, veering west 6 later in Shannon. Rough or very rough. Fair then rain or squally showers. Moderate or good occasionally poor.

Malin Hebrides:
Variable 3 or 4, becoming southeast 7 to severe gale 9. Rough or very rough. Showers then rain. Moderate or good.

Bailey:
South 6 to gale 8, backing southeast 7 to severe gale 9. Rough or very rough. Occasional rain or sleet. Good occasionally poor.

Fair Isle:
Northwest backing southeast 5 to 7. Very rough becoming rough. Wintry showers. Moderate or good.

Faeroes Southeast Iceland:
Southwest backing southeast 6 to gale 8, becoming cyclonic in Southeast Iceland. Rough occasionally very rough. Occasional rain or snow. Moderate or good, occasionally very poor.

This file is updated 4 times a day at or after approximately 0015, 0505, 1130 and 1725. It is read out on Radio 4 at 0048, 0520, 1201 and 1754 (local time). All broadcasts are on LW on 1515m (198 kHz) and some transmissions are on VHF. You can also listen using the link on our website. It gives a summary of gale warnings in force, a general synopsis and area forecasts for specified sea areas around the UK. The radio bulletin also includes the coastal weather reports (0048 and 0536 only) but these are not currently available on our site.

The music played before the Shipping Forecast is 'Sailing By' composed by Ronald Binge. Unfortunately, the version of 'Sailing By' we use is not available commercially. However, a similar recording, featuring the late Ronnie Aldrich on the piano, has been issued by: Seaward Records Ltd, Strathallan Castle, Port St Mary, Isle of Man. The tune is also available on a CD, 'The Music of Ronald Binge', from Marco Polo Records, number 8.223515.
